Samreen Ishfaq is a researcher dedicated to leveraging emerging technologies for social impact, with a primary focus on assistive robotics and human-computer interaction. Her most-cited work, "Implementation and performance comparison for two versions of eye tracking based robotic arm movement" (2017, 4 citations), exemplifies her commitment to developing low-cost, accessible solutions for physically challenged individuals. This student-led project explored the feasibility of using eye-tracking technology to control a robotic arm, directly addressing mobility challenges faced by underserved communities. By comparing two implementation versions, Ishfaq provided practical insights into the trade-offs between complexity and usability in assistive devices.
